在Web开发中,动态添加div元素是一种非常实用的技术,它可以帮助我们根据用户的操作或数据的变化,动态地修改网页的结构。JSP(JavaServer Pages)作为Java语言的一种服务器端脚本语言,提供了丰富的API来支持动态添加div元素。本文将详细介绍如何在JSP中动态添加div实例,从入门到精通。
一、JSP简介
让我们来简单了解一下JSP。JSP是一种基于Java的服务器端脚本语言,它允许开发者在HTML页面中嵌入Java代码,实现动态生成网页的功能。JSP页面由HTML标签、JSP标签和Java代码三部分组成。其中,JSP标签用于声明和定义动态内容,Java代码用于实现复杂的逻辑处理。
二、动态添加div实例的原理
在JSP中,动态添加div实例主要依赖于JavaScript和JSP标签的结合使用。具体来说,我们可以通过以下步骤实现:
1. 编写HTML页面:在HTML页面中定义一个空的div元素,用于承载动态添加的内容。
2. 编写JavaScript代码:使用JavaScript编写一个函数,该函数负责向指定的div元素中添加内容。
3. 在JSP页面中引入JavaScript代码:将JavaScript代码保存为一个独立的.js文件,然后在JSP页面中引入该文件。
4. 调用JavaScript函数:在JSP页面中,根据需要调用JavaScript函数,实现动态添加div实例的功能。
三、实例分析
接下来,我们通过一个简单的实例来展示如何在JSP中动态添加div实例。
1. 创建HTML页面
我们创建一个HTML页面,并定义一个空的div元素:
```html